West Hill Capital

West Hill Capital is a London-based private equity and venture capital firm that invests in high-growth technology and financial services companies. It primarily focuses on EIS/SEIS-qualifying investments, deploying capital in the UK and internationally.

West Hill Capital as a funder

Investment thesis

West Hill Capital focuses on high-growth companies across various sectors, leveraging EIS/SEIS structures to provide tax-efficient investments for UK private individuals.

Focus narrative

West Hill Capital invests in high-growth companies, particularly those that qualify for EIS, providing private individuals with opportunities to invest alongside institutions. The firm emphasizes sectors with substantial growth potential and aligns its interests with investors by personally investing in the same projects under the same terms.

Value beyond capital

West Hill Capital adds value to its portfolio companies by providing strategic guidance, leveraging its extensive network, and facilitating access to additional funding. The firm’s EIS/SEIS structure also offers tax advantages that enhance the investment appeal for private individuals.

Portfolio context

Notable portfolio companies include: Willis: Involved in a major public to private offer in UK financial services, yielding over 10x return for investors. Unibio International: Innovating sustainable solutions to global protein issues through biotechnology. Humio: Achieved a significant cash exit for investors with a 17.5x return. Fleet Mortgages: Acquired by Starling Bank for £50 million in cash and equity. Formalize: Developed a compliance technology platform, raising €30 million in a Series B round. SafeToNet: An award-winning mobile app developer focused on cyber safety for children.
